Definition

Program cost refers to the total expenditure necessary to plan, execute, and oversee an energy-related project or initiative. This includes all direct and indirect expenses from the initial feasibility studies to the day-to-day management once the project is operational.

The calculation of program cost often incorporates construction, procurement, labor, regulatory compliance, environmental impact assessment, and operational expenses. Efficiently monitoring these costs ensures the project aligns with the budget and achieves its objectives.

In oil, gas, and utility sectors, program costs apply to projects such as drilling new wells, constructing pipelines, and establishing power plants. Accurately forecasting these costs is crucial for project success and financial planning.

In simple terms, program cost is the financial requirement to complete an energy project from start to finish.

Significance in Energy & Investing

Program costs are crucial to developing and maintaining infrastructure in the energy industry. They directly impact the profitability and viability of oil and gas exploration, production facilities, and utility services. For example, building and maintaining a liquefied natural gas (LNG) terminal involves significant program costs including technology, skilled labor, and regulatory compliance, affecting overall project economics.

High program costs can affect how quickly a project becomes cash-flow positive, influencing timelines and operational strategies. They determine the pricing and economic feasibility of energy products coming from refineries or power stations. Projects with efficient cost management can offer competitive pricing and better market positioning.

Regulatory bodies like the Federal Energy Regulatory Commission (FERC) and Environmental Protection Agency (EPA) shape program costs through compliance requirements. An example is the program cost involved in adhering to EPA's new methane emission regulations, which can increase the operational cost for gas producers.

Program costs are also significant in the ongoing energy transition. Investments in renewable infrastructure require significant upfront program costs, influenced by technology advancement and economies of scale.

Implications for Investors

For investors, program cost directly influences the economic value of energy companies. The level of expenditure impacts revenue models, affecting cash flow and Capital Expenditure (CapEx). Investors look for companies with efficient program cost management as they tend to maintain better financial health.

During due diligence, public market investors should scrutinize company reports where program costs are detailed, including projected versus actual expenditures. Performance metrics relative to program costs give insights into management efficiency and operational robustness.

For investors directly involved in working interests or royalties, high program costs can reduce cash distributions, impacting expected return on investment. Monitoring trends and forecasts related to program costs can provide strategic investment opportunities or flag potential risks.

A common misconception is that lower program costs always signify better investment opportunities. However, this might also indictate underinvestment in essential safety or technological aspects, potentially jeopardizing long-term asset integrity.

Red flags for investors include consistently rising program costs without a corresponding increase in operational efficiency or output. High program costs not aligned with revenue growth could suggest mismanagement or unforeseen challenges within the project.
